Making Creamy Tuscan Gnocchi at Home

Step 1: Crisp Up Gnocchi

Get a large skillet sizzling with olive oil over medium-high heat.

Drop in the gnocchi and let them dance until they turn golden and crispy, about 2-3 minutes.

Transfer the beauties to a waiting plate.

Step 2: Awaken the Aromatics

In the same skillet, splash in the remaining olive oil.

Toss in minced garlic and let it release its magical fragrance, stirring for about 1 minute until it’s just turning golden.

Step 3: Craft the Dreamy Sauce

Bring your sauce to life by adding:
  • Heavy cream
  • Chicken broth
  • Italian seasoning
  • Salt
  • Black pepper
  • Parmesan cheese

Whisk these ingredients with love until the sauce transforms into a luxurious, velvety consistency.

Step 4: Create Magic in the Skillet

Introduce these flavor heroes to your sauce:
  • Sun-dried tomatoes
  • Fresh spinach
  • Crispy gnocchi

Gently toss everything together, allowing the ingredients to mingle and simmer for 5 minutes, creating a harmonious dish.

Step 5: Plate and Celebrate

Sprinkle freshly torn basil leaves over the top for a burst of color and flavor.

Serve immediately while the sauce is hot and the gnocchi are perfectly tender.

Tips for Dreamy Creamy Gnocchi

  • Pat gnocchi dry before frying to achieve a golden, crispy exterior without sticking to the pan.
  • Adjust sauce thickness by adding more chicken broth if too thick or simmering longer to reduce if too thin.
  • Toast Italian seasoning briefly in the pan before adding liquid to intensify its aromatic profile.
  • Replace chicken broth with vegetable broth and use plant-based parmesan for a delicious vegetarian version.
  • Chop basil just before serving to maintain its vibrant color and release maximum flavor into the dish.

Variations for a Tuscan Gnocchi Twist

  • Gluten-Free Gnocchi Variation: Replace traditional wheat gnocchi with gluten-free potato or rice-based gnocchi for those with gluten sensitivities.
  • Vegan Creamy Option: Swap heavy cream and chicken broth with coconut milk and vegetable broth. Use nutritional yeast instead of parmesan cheese for a plant-based alternative.
  • Protein-Packed Version: Add grilled chicken or sautĂ©ed shrimp to increase protein content. Alternatively, incorporate white beans or chickpeas for a vegetarian protein boost.
  • Low-Carb Alternative: Substitute gnocchi with roasted cauliflower gnocchi or zucchini noodles to reduce carbohydrate intake while maintaining the rich, creamy sauce flavor.

Storage for Creamy Gnocchi Dishes

  • Store leftovers in an airtight container for 3-4 days. Cool completely before sealing to prevent moisture buildup.
  • Transfer gnocchi to freezer-safe container, keeping sauce separate. Freeze up to 2 months for best quality and texture.
  • Place portion in microwave-safe dish, sprinkle few tablespoons water, cover loosely. Heat 1-2 minutes, stirring halfway to distribute warmth evenly.
  • Warm gently in skillet over medium-low heat, adding splash of chicken broth or cream to restore creamy consistency. Stir frequently to prevent sticking and maintain sauce's smooth texture.

FAQs

  • What makes gnocchi crispy in this recipe?

The key is frying the gnocchi in olive oil over medium-high heat for 2-3 minutes before adding to the sauce. This creates a golden, crispy exterior while keeping the inside soft and pillowy.

  • Can I use dried herbs instead of fresh basil?

Absolutely! If fresh basil isn’t available, you can substitute with dried basil or Italian seasoning. Just use about 1 teaspoon of dried herbs to maintain the flavor profile.

  • Is this dish spicy?

No, this Tuscan Marry Me Gnocchi is not spicy. It’s a creamy, savory dish with mild flavors from garlic, parmesan, and Italian seasonings. If you want heat, you can add red pepper flakes to taste.

Ingredients

Scale

Base Ingredients:

  • 16 ounces (454 grams) gnocchi
  • 2 tablespoons (30 milliliters) olive oil
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ced

Sauce Ingredients:

  • 1.5 cups (360 milliliters) heavy cream
  • 1 cup (240 milliliters) chicken broth
  • 1/4 cup (30 grams) parmesan cheese, shredded, plus more for garnish
  • 1 teaspoon Italian seasoning
  • 1/2 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per

Garnish & Add-ins:

  • 1/2 cup (75 grams) sun-dried tomatoes, drained and chopped
  • 1 cup (30 grams) fresh spinach, chopped
  • Fresh basil, chopped (optional for garnish)

Instructions

  1. Create a golden crust on gnocchi by heating ol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at for 2-3 minutes until pillowy pieces turn crispy and light brown. Transfer to a separate plate.
  2. In the same skillet, sauté minced garlic for approximately 45-60 seconds until aromatic and slightly translucent.
  3. Construct a luxurious sauce by whisking together heavy cream, chicken broth, Italian seasoning, salt, pepper, and parmesan cheese. Stir continuously until the mixture thickens and develops a smooth, velvety consistency.
  4. Introduce sun-dried tomatoes and fresh spinach into the creamy sauce, allowing them to wilt and integrate their flavors. Gently fold the crispy gnocchi back into the skillet, ensuring each piece is generously coated with the sauce.
  5. Simmer the entire mixture for 4-5 minutes, letting the ingredients meld together and the sauce reach a perfect, rich texture.
  6. Plate the gnocchi immediately, garnishing with freshly chopped basil leaves for a vibrant, aromatic finish. Serve hot for maximum flavor and optimal dining experience.

Notes

  • Choose soft, pillowy gnocchi for the best texture, avoiding hard or dense varieties that can ruin the dish’s creamy experience.
  • Pat gnocchi dry before frying to ensure a crispy, golden exterior that adds delightful crunch to the creamy sauce.
  • Use fresh spinach instead of frozen to maintain a vibrant color and prevent excess water from diluting the sauce’s rich consistency.
  • Swap heavy cream with half-and-half or coconut cream for lighter or dairy-free versions without compromising the luxurious mouthfeel.
